PDF documents, for instance, almost always contain the raw text from which styled and formatted display text is generated. Usually, you can use the type tool in Adobe Reader to select the raw text, which you can then copy and paste into your working document.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If you cannot select text from a PDF, it may be contained within an image. Another possibility is that the program displaying the text may not have a text-selection tool. Acrobat Reader has such a tool.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If the text is contained within an image, you can use an online OCR program to extract the text. In this case, however, you must take care to inspect the text for anomalies that may occur where characters have been misinterpreted.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;b&gt;See also:&lt;/b&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;ul&gt;&lt;li&gt;The &lt;a href="http://help.adobe.com/en_US/Acrobat/9.0/Standard/WS58a04a822e3e50102bd615109794195ff-7ee5.w.html" target="_blank"&gt;&lt;b&gt;Adobe Acrobat 9&lt;/b&gt; &lt;/a&gt;manual help entry for copying text from a PDF.&lt;/li&gt;&lt;li&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.newocr.com/" target="_blank"&gt;&lt;b&gt;Free Online OCR&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/a&gt;. &lt;/li&gt;&lt;/ul&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/4999825689154668027-9195015781726271656?l=www.thewebcurmudgeon.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.thewebcurmudgeon.com/feeds/9195015781726271656/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=4999825689154668027&amp;postID=9195015781726271656'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/4999825689154668027/posts/default/9195015781726271656'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/4999825689154668027/posts/default/9195015781726271656'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://www.thewebcurmudgeon.com/2012/02/never-re-type-text.html' title='Never Re-Type Text'/><author><name>John Lemon</name><uri>https://profiles.google.com/100354222540069373467</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='//lh3.googleusercontent.com/-Bdmr4D_dbkc/AAAAAAAAAAI/AAAAAAAAAX8/nluhOrLts1w/s512-c/photo.jpg'/></author><media:thumbnail xmlns:media='http://search.yahoo.com/mrss/' url='http://4.bp.blogspot.com/-_nTVnlNirrA/TzmcMxGPGII/AAAAAAAAAbA/3g-cuWIhz_M/s72-c/800px-typewriters.jpg' height='72' width='72'/><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-4999825689154668027.post-5760051386318524052</id><published>2012-02-12T21:17: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2012-02-13T20:26:53.870-08:00</updated><title type='text'>GDP 111, The Desserts Menu, and The Expert</title><content type='html'>The Desserts entry is &lt;a href="http://www.thewebcurmudgeon.com/2011/09/desserts-menu-exercise-template-is-here.html" target="_blank"&gt;&lt;b&gt;here&lt;/b&gt;&lt;/a&gt;. Sometimes Illustrator will not recognize a particular SVG file for what could be a number of reasons, usually because of versioning issues. As time goes on and standards settle into place, this sort of problem should diminish.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Illustrator can also export to SVG format. This file format is primarily used on the Web. SVG is a text-based format derived from XML, interpreted by browser software to render an image. The XML literally describes the image to the interpreter. Another example of this sort of format is Postscript, which uses text and language to describe a page to be printed onto paper.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Because SVG is vector-based, it is resolution-independent. This means that images will not degrade at any screen size or magnification.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;In searching for SVG clipart using Google, type in your search term this way:&amp;nbsp;&lt;b&gt;&lt;i&gt;image: recycle logo svg&lt;/i&gt;&lt;/b&gt;. Then select "Images" from the context bar at the left of the page. Often, an image will be rendered in a raster format such as PNG. However, such raster images sometimes link to SVG versions. Not all browsers support SVG, although all so-called modern browsers do.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The "flower" logo shown above/left is a JPG rendering of the W3C logo for SVG.
